Runbook: contrast audit job (Spectrel pipeline). If the nightly color-contrast scan stalls, check the `auditd` container first. Restart via `make audit-restart`. The scanner hits the Tintcheck API to score every component against WCAG thresholds; failures over 5% page the design-systems channel. Do not rerun against prod snapshots during business hours. Before restarting, confirm the env file in `/opt/spectrel/audit/.env` is complete — the Tintcheck service token must be set on the line immediately following this one.

vault entry, yagep-yagef: COURIER_KEY13=8965fb29ff62d

## Deployment

Heads up for the security review: Pallet's export retrier runs as a sidecar and replays failed export jobs from the durable spool. It never stores payloads longer than the retry window, promise. Deploys go through the standard Cranewick pipeline. The sidecar ships with the following configuration values:

deployment values, yageg-hahig:
WENAEL_HOST=wenael.tolvaqlabs.internal
WENAEL_PORT=4000

Hey Marisol — handing off the Veldt barcode scanner integration before the weekly sync. The Quillox scanners are now talking to our intake API, but batch mode still drops every ~200th scan. I bumped the retry window and it mostly behaves. Firmware update from the vendor lands Thursday; don't deploy before that. Dashboards are under "scanline-intake." If anything goes sideways overnight, page me first, then loop in the Quillox integration desk at the address below.

escalation mailbox, kaweg-kahif: druwyn.sordor@nelvroworks.corp

## Tuning

The Stormcrier fan-out pushes weather alerts to subscriber shards as soon as an advisory is ingested. Throughput is mostly bounded by per-shard batch size and the flush interval; smaller batches lower latency but increase broker load. Retry behavior is deliberately aggressive for severe-tier alerts and relaxed for advisories, so do not unify the two paths without measuring. If you change any constant, rerun the Gullport replay suite and compare p99 delivery latency before merging. The defaults we ship with are listed below.

tuning table, kawep-tawif:
CAPS = {
    "olidor": 80,
    "belion": 7,
    "quenys": 225,
    "druox": 839,
    "fraath": 482,
}